The profession of a psychologist is gaining more and more popularity every year - qualified specialists are required in large international companies, schools, universities, specialized institutions and state institutions - hospitals, dispensaries. Psychological education opens up great prospects on the world stage - employees can work on exchange in companies in America, Canada, Europe. Top universities from our list offer modern relevant programs, during which the following disciplines are studied:
- General Psychology
- Personality psychology
- Psychology of consciousness
- History of Psychology
- Experimental psychology
- Differential psychology
- Basics of psychodiagnostics
- Methodological problems of psychology
- Psychological workshop.
Students additionally study physiology, nervous system, anatomy, logic, anthropology, philosophy.
